O usuário pode efetuar login com senhas antigas e novas

3

Rodando o Ubuntu 12.04, eu mudei a senha de um usuário usando

sudo passwd user

mas agora esse usuário pode efetuar login usando a senha antiga e a nova senha. Alguma idéia de por que isso aconteceria?

    
por KiwiJJ 15.05.2015 / 01:16

2 respostas

2

Eu fiz uma alteração no arquivo common-auth localizado em /etc/pam.d/ e isso resolveu o problema. (Eu copiei o arquivo de um sistema que funcionava para o que não funcionava)

Arquivo não útil:

auth required pam_group.so use_first_pass 
auth [success=3 default=ignore] pam_unix.so nullok_secure try_first_pass 
auth [success=2 default=ignore] pam_ccreds.so minimum_uid=1000 action=validate use_first_pass 
auth [default=ignore] pam_ccreds.so minimum_uid=1000 action=update

Arquivo de trabalho:

auth required pam_group.so use_first_pass
auth [success=1 default=ignore] pam_unix.so nullok_secure try_first_pass
    
por KiwiJJ 19.05.2015 / 06:17
0

Tente redefinir a senha novamente ...

Observação : execute abaixo de cmd sem sudo . Isso altera a senha do usuário atual.

$ passwd
Enter the new password (minimum of 5, maximum of 8 characters).
Please use a combination of upper and lower case letters and numbers.
Old password: <old password goes here>
New password: <new password goes here>
Re-enter new password: <new password goes here>
Password changed.
    
por Akshay Pratap Singh 15.05.2015 / 06:57

Tags